The series revolves around a close knit circle of friends from brooklyn who solve neighborhood crimes and mysteries as a team of young. The socalled sixth and seventh books of moses in particular consists of a collection of texts which purport to explain the magic whereby moses won the biblical magic contest with the egyptian priestmagicians, parted the red sea, and other miraculous feats. Parents need to know that ron roys a to z mysteries series is a wholesome, funny bunch of sleuthing stories that have just enough twists to keep readers interested, and enough clues that readers can solve the mystery before dink, josh, and ruth rose. A to z mysteries is a popular series of mysteries for children, written by ron roy, illustrated by john steven gurney, and published by random house.
